Zebra mesh, checkered suits, sweater-vests, pineapple earrings-the scene outside the Paris menswear shows is looking more diverse than ever. With a busy week of digital and in-person events ahead (including Dior Men, Hermès, Casablanca, and Rick Owens in Venice), editors, models, and guests are embracing the opportunity to dress up and reconnect with friends and colleagues IRL. Style du Monde’s Acielle is on the ground to capture the very best street style looks outside the shows, in between meetings, and at the outdoor parties; scroll through her latest coverage below, and come back for her daily updates.
